If you've been around the video codec world at all, then Thomas Daede is a familiar name. From his early days in trying to find a way to stream digital video for FPV RC planes to his cutting-edge work at Vimeo, Thomas is a legend.
We dive into how he got started, shedding light on the early days of VP9, HEVC, and the AV1 standard developments in this 2 part series. Thomas contributed significantly to the open source AV1 codec and continues to as he shares where the codec is headed.
